  • REF 176.004 SEAMASTER AUTOMATIC 120 "BIG BLUE"A STAINLESS STEEL AUTOMATIC CHRONOGRAPH WRISTWATCH WITH DATE AND BRACELET CIRCA 1970
Dial: matte blue Caliber: cal. 1040 automatic movement, 22 jewels Movement number: 35609600 Case: stainless steel Closure: stainless steel Omega bracelet Size: length 52.5 mm, width 44 mm  Signed: case, dial, and movement

Condition

CASE The case is in good condition, and in our view, has possibly seen a very light polishing in its past. There are some significant nicks to the case towards the 6 & 12 o'clock positions, and on the left side of the case. The bracelet is in good overall condition with significant damage 3-5 links from the 12 o'clock position and a slight dent likely from the case near the second center link from the 6 o'clock position. The bezel has some scuffing most notably near 30, 35, and 53-55, and additionally has some discoloration most notably near 20, and between 30 and 40. Endlinks stamped 172. DIAL The dial is good overall condition. MOVEMENT The chronograph and date functions are operating properly. The movement is running at time of cataloguing, however it was not tested for the accuracy of time or duration of the power reserve and may need service at the buyer's discretion.
